The Cojímar Tower
Hello everyone. A few days ago I visited Cojímar with some family members. Cojímar is a coastal village east of Havana, best known as a fishing village, but most famous for its connection with Hemingway, the american novelist. There's a bust of the writer near the Fortín of Cojímar.

I really like the marine atmosphere of Cojímar and I especially like the view that you can see from Fortín, a Spanish fortification dating back to 1649. Moreover, it was the first fortification taken by the England when they attacked Havana in 1762. I climbed the fortification and imagined the battles.
